We are delight­ed to announce the appoint­ment of Mark Glynn as a Part­ner in our Con­struc­tion team, effec­tive 14 April 2025. Mark brings a wealth of con­struc­tion and project deliv­ery exper­tise and expe­ri­ence, fur­ther strength­en­ing our firm’s com­mit­ment to deliv­er­ing excep­tion­al legal ser­vices and out­stand­ing com­mer­cial out­comes for our clients.

With over two decades in the indus­try, Mark is a recog­nised front-end con­struc­tion lawyer spe­cial­ist with­in the build­ing and con­struc­tion indus­try. Mark has worked with clients in both the pri­vate and pub­lic sec­tor, up and down the con­tract­ing chain, assist­ing them deliv­er­ing projects with­in their accept­able lev­els of risk.

As we con­tin­ue to grow in align­ment with our strate­gic vision, Mark’s exten­sive knowl­edge and expe­ri­ence in con­struc­tion and project deliv­ery makes him an invalu­able addi­tion to our team. His appoint­ment enhances our abil­i­ty to serve our clients with excel­lence, ensur­ing we uphold our hall­mark ded­i­ca­tion and the Swaab Brand of Ser­vice,” said Mary Digiglio, Man­ag­ing Part­ner at Swaab.
